Anuken
7c52444e3c
typo
2023-05-19 12:30:45 -04:00
Anuken
b611e0f9f4
Tecta buff / Closes Anuken/Mindustry-Suggestions/issues/4427
2023-05-18 00:27:01 -04:00
Anuken
8b35b44489
Made default CacheLayer add method insert before 'normal'
2023-05-15 22:54:10 -04:00
Anuken
dbbb27ec0f
Merge remote-tracking branch 'origin/master'
2023-05-13 10:51:10 -04:00
Anuken
89e942ee35
Fixed #8602
2023-05-13 10:51:05 -04:00
BalaM314
5ec0e9dc9f
Use shouldExplode, explosionMinWarmup in generators ( #8600 )
2023-05-13 09:53:47 -04:00
Anuken
587c8c280c
Better VariableReactorBuild explosion check
2023-05-12 12:16:32 -04:00
Phinner
0919063ca3
Add BlockRotateEvent ( #8577 )
...
* feat: Add BuildRotateEvent
* fix: Fix invalid argument
* fix: Goofy aaah static imports
* chore: Update ConfigEvent doc + Add forgotten annotation
* chore: Remove final keyword
* fix: Remove rotation validation in Build#beginPlace
* Already covered by client snapshots
* fix: Remove useless imports
2023-05-10 21:03:08 -04:00
Anuken
e60fff43bd
Minor DrawPistons fix
2023-05-10 13:13:43 -04:00
MEEPofFaith
a5eda4fb2e
Horizontal shifting of pistons (also adds proper icons for pistons) ( #8345 )
...
* Horizontal offset for pistons
* might as well fix icons in the meantime
* Make a positive offset shift to the right
2023-05-10 13:10:48 -04:00
Anuken
cac29c4ecc
Placeable overlays
2023-05-10 12:48:41 -04:00
Anuken
0acb112f29
Allow placing floors (for mods)
2023-05-10 12:37:25 -04:00
MEEPofFaith
9aa45b2a7c
Attempt healing targetting even if the bullet doesn't collide with ground targets ( #8516 )
2023-05-08 17:05:27 -04:00
Anuken
ccd2727ab5
Merge remote-tracking branch 'origin/master'
2023-05-08 12:15:06 -04:00
Anuken
820fd0d7fc
Canvas block schematic preview
2023-05-08 12:15:00 -04:00
JniTrRny
23f1d24c45
Search bar for wave UI ( #8501 )
...
* wave search + other editor things
* everything but wave search
2023-05-07 10:42:45 -04:00
MEEPofFaith
cc17962d93
Clear invalid payload ammo ( #8544 )
2023-05-06 21:34:11 -04:00
BalaM314
c1d3cdc5cb
Fix override of Building.block in PayloadSource ( #8551 )
...
* Would break(without crash) mods that read the block config of PayloadSource
2023-05-06 21:31:02 -04:00
MEEPofFaith
61a83d0f6e
warmup and totalProgress for Pumps ( #8536 )
2023-04-28 10:42:31 -04:00
Anuken
7de6bd23ea
Fixed #8529
2023-04-28 10:29:47 -04:00
Anuken
13297023fe
Fixed #8525
2023-04-21 21:24:18 -04:00
Anuken
b83f5c66ca
Fixed #8507
2023-04-15 22:17:46 -04:00
Anuken
e8fbfe536e
Merge remote-tracking branch 'origin/master'
2023-04-09 18:16:30 -04:00
Anuken
b86ca1d12f
Fixed #8496
2023-04-09 18:16:25 -04:00
MEEPofFaith
1629afe491
Ammo obliteration ( #8498 )
...
* alwaysShooting for turrets
similar to alwaysShooting for weapons
* Weapon alwaysShooting takes shootCone into account
Speaking of untested PRs...
2023-04-09 16:12:24 -04:00
Anuken
df87b03e57
Fixed #8495
2023-04-09 16:07:34 -04:00
Anuken
34b22f292c
PR cleanup
2023-04-08 10:52:53 -04:00
JniTrRny
6dc3b7e729
More Dark UI in stats display ( #8473 )
...
* The Dark UI Menace
* Attack of the Dark UI
2023-04-06 19:07:24 -04:00
Anuken
2b11e1fb1e
Fixed #8480
2023-04-06 12:15:12 -04:00
Anuken
72b456fca2
Optimized imports
2023-04-06 10:46:52 -04:00
Anuken
e62a5888ef
Fixed some possible crashes
2023-04-03 16:40:12 -04:00
MEEPofFaith
6d71bcd2eb
Multi shotgun fix ( #8460 )
...
* Multi-barrel shotgun fix
* multi-recoil support
* @Nullable for everything
2023-04-03 16:38:10 -04:00
MEEPofFaith
f55363a932
Fix janky sublimate ammo display ( #8469 )
2023-04-03 10:03:24 -04:00
MEEPofFaith
b322b1165f
Parse singular consumes ( #8466 )
...
* Parse singular `Consume`s
* Proper coolant parsing
* Temporary manual update of ClassMap
Does not include all consume types.
I don't know what gradle command to run to update `ClassMap`. I've tried `tools:updateScripts` but that just cleared everything.
2023-04-02 19:53:19 -04:00
Anuken
251e10b000
Fixed #8465
2023-04-02 13:28:49 -04:00
Anuken
c267743874
Fixed #8463
2023-04-02 10:38:19 -04:00
MEEPofFaith
e51ab514a8
Proper speedup amount ( #8461 )
2023-04-02 00:19:33 -04:00
Anuken
fff8f567d0
Hide weapon sprites for certain units
2023-04-01 17:30:05 -04:00
Anuken
cc3694ce4a
battery fix
2023-04-01 09:55:54 -04:00
Anuken
d2f2189441
Merge remote-tracking branch 'origin/master'
2023-03-31 22:03:02 -04:00
Anuken
e81cd5b68e
Better impl of #8451
2023-03-31 22:02:57 -04:00
MEEPofFaith
ac19c3f160
bridgeReplacement for ducts ( #8447 )
2023-03-30 21:23:53 -04:00
MEEPofFaith
0de2c95f6e
(Optionally) Scale efficiency of attribute crafters ( #8433 )
...
* Scale efficiency of attribute crafters
* Make it optional :D
* Call super
2023-03-26 14:53:14 -04:00
MEEPofFaith
fcb44e4952
Fix frags in frags creating a large empty space ( #8430 )
...
* Fix frags in frags creating a large empty space
* Change suppression message
Consistency with status duration
* Too little space between boxes
2023-03-26 11:53:46 -04:00
MEEPofFaith
6b936aa7f6
Better Ammo Stats Display ( #8429 )
...
* Cleaner ammo stats based on unit factory recipe stats
* Display suppression in bullet stats
Also reword from "regen" to "repair" to more accurately convey that build towers are affected as well.
* PointLaserBulletTypes don't display damage in dps
* Display preview region instead of region
* autoFixed
2023-03-25 22:45:07 -04:00
MEEPofFaith
9c3ddc398c
Battery Graphical Updates ( #8323 )
...
* Battery Graphical Updates
* Add the vanilla fields back
* Add back topRegion and depricate it
2023-03-25 14:00:08 -04:00
BalaM314
08f63122ba
Set controller after setting spawnedByCore (fix UnitChangeEvent) ( #8428 )
...
* CoreBlock.playerSpawn: Set spawnedByCore first
* The call to unit.controller() calls player.unit(unit)
* That function fires UnitChangeEvent
* The unit in UnitChangeEvent has spawnedByCore incorrectly set to false
* This caused me to waste an hour of my life while making a plugin
* Might as well improve code readability
2023-03-25 13:55:26 -04:00
MEEPofFaith
90f7bbae65
Make an interface for blocks that spawn tethered units ( #8395 )
2023-03-25 13:51:43 -04:00
Anuken
663fa2bd3f
Fixed #8399
2023-03-25 13:16:12 -04:00
Anuken
ca2b51d4fe
Merge remote-tracking branch 'origin/master'
2023-03-09 05:25:41 -05:00